棘突椎板复合体原位回植在椎管肿瘤术中的应用

         

摘要

Objective To explore the clinical value of laminoplasty with regrafted lamina by titanium strip fixation after resection of intraspinal canal tumors. Methods From February 2008 to April 2011, 24 cases of intraspinal cancal tumors were treated with regrafted laminae by titanium strip fixation. During the operation, the spinous process and lamina complex was removed by the high-speed drill, and then was replanted in situ after the spinal cord tumor was resected, and was fixed by the titanium bar and titanium screw to restore the normal anatomy of the spinal canal. Results No patient appeared the complication due to the remove of the lamina by highspeed drill, nor to the spinous process and lamina complex in situ replantation. No damage caused for the epi-dural, spinal cord and spinal nerve root. During the 3 to 24 months follow-up, no replant tissue shift, nor collapse, malunion or spinal stenosis happened. Conclusion This technique is simple and practical in exposing the tumor of the spinal canal, and is reliable to restore the normal anatomy and stability of the spine.%目的 探讨棘突椎板复合体原位回植在椎管肿瘤术中的意义.方法 分析总结2008年2月至2011年4月间共24例椎管内肿瘤患者术中采用高速磨钻卸下椎板,处理完椎管内肿瘤后再将棘突椎板复合体原位回植,予钛条钛钉固定,恢复椎管正常解剖结构.结果 所有病例未出现因高速磨钻卸下椎板,棘突椎板复合体原位回植固定而导致硬脊膜破损、脊髓和脊神经根损伤等并发症.随访3~24个月,未见回植组织移位、塌陷、畸形愈合及椎管狭窄症.结论 椎管内肿瘤术中棘突椎板复合体原位回植,钛条钛钉固定的方法简便、实用,有利于恢复脊柱的正常解剖结构及稳定性.
